Group LTI models by appending their inputs and outputs

Syntax

Description

append appends the inputs and outputs of the LTI models sys1,...,sysN to form the augmented model sys depicted below.

Arguments

The input arguments sys1,..., sysN can be LTI models of any type. Regular matrices are also accepted as a representation of static gains, but there should be at least one LTI object in the input list. The LTI models should be either all continuous, or all discrete with the same sample time. When appending models of different types, the resulting type is determined by the precedence rules (see "Precedence Rules" in the manual for details).

There is no limitation on the number of inputs.
